97. Five Airlines Complete IEnvA Program
Five airlines have successfully completed stages of the IATA Environmental Assessment (IEnvA) program. IEnvA is a voluntary, two-stage evaluation process designed to drive airline environmental performance improvements through independent assessment. 102. JAL to Lower Fuel Surcharges on International Tickets
Japan Airlines has requested approval from the Japanese Ministry of Land, Infrastructure, Transport and Tourism (MLIT) to apply a lower level of fuel surcharges on all its international passenger tickets issued between 1 August and 30 September 2012.
